Job Summary

Receive and document incoming customer communications, then lead troubleshooting of assay issues through root cause investigation, experiment design, study execution, and data analysis. Conduct bench-level experiments in several product areas, prepare technical reports, and develop training materials for internal and external customers. Coordinate with development and marketing teams for new product implementation, draft technical protocols, and communicate customer feedback to drive product enhancements. Lead complex projects, sit on core teams, and develop white papers while training and mentoring team members. Travel 35% of working time away from the work location, including overnight or weekend trips.
